您的位置:首页 > 其它

自定义程序入口的相关问题

2015-05-18 13:21 537 查看
用gcc -nostartfiles -e game game.cpp -lstdc++ -o game,虽然可以改变程序的入口点,但是使用命令行却不能向该入口传入参数,是因为“-nostartfiles”的原因吗?

例如:

程序入口定义如下

game(int argc ,char *argv[])

{

..........

}

生产的可执行文件名为 game

用 ./game 1 1 1 1 1 启动程序后,argc 等于一个乱码,而不是5
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签:  个人笔记
相关文章推荐